Drone Delivery Canada Completes Test Flights in US

Drone Delivery Canada reports the Company completed a series of successful test flights during the week of March 5th, 2018 in the United States of America at the Griffiss International Airport located in Rome, New York.

Testing also included DDC's mission control operations, the Company's proprietary FLYTE management system as well as DDC's proprietary DroneSpot™ Technology which provides secure and controlled take off and landing area for users to interact with. The real time data provided by the DroneSpot™ includes localized weather, surrounding aircraft awareness, weight and balance monitoring among other data points integral for safe public operations.
